This data collection contains a revised SMSA (Standard Metropolitan Statistical Area) aggregate version of the FBI's Uniform Crime Reports (UCR) statistics gathered from 1966-1976, in which original UCR agency records are combined to produce several types of crime rates, by SMSA, for eight crimes. The data were prepared by the Hoover Institution for Economic Studies of the Criminal Justice System, at Stanford University. The data in the file are an aggregation of all relevant law enforcement reporting agencies into 291 SMSAs, and corresponding approximate aggregations of crime rates and dispositions. Each record contains crime rates for one SMSA in one specific year, with data including annual statistics of eight index crimes, i.e., murder, manslaughter, rape, robbery, assault, burglary, larceny, and motor vehicle theft. Calculations include offense-based clearance rates (the number of clearances of juvenile clearances per reported offense), clearance-based rates (the number of persons charged per offense cleared by arrest), and charge-based rates (the number of persons whose cases were disposed in a particular manner per person charged). A related study is UNIFORM CRIME REPORTS, 1966-1976 (ICPSR 7676).

  1. This data collection is a revised version of an earlier SMSA aggregate dataset for the years 1966-1976. It was changed in order to employ previously unused information and to improve the usefulness or explanatory power of some of the rate calculations to meaningfully represent the SMSAs.
